Aaaaand the good news is that the committee is considering a reduced programme of confined events starting from mid July, subject to guidance from SC/BC. The current view from that level is that club events won't be sanctioned until August. So, we can't say for certain right now when, or even if, a programme will take place, but the general principle will be that we will attempt to run the league of 10, the chocolate series, and the hilly TT series in a reduced format. Turn up, race go home. No holders. Results will be published when the timekeeper uploads them. Further updates to follow when more info becomes available.

SC issued new guidance on 19th August to the effect that club confined events can take place again from 5th September. Gee, ta.

Realistically, that gives us 3 weeks to run events midweek before light stops play. Even using Saturdays leaves us extremely limited, so I propose to the membership that we run no confined events this year.
